My 1-month-old lab puppy isn't eating and is only pooping. What to do?

Updated on September 23rd, 2025

i have one month old lab chocolate puppy and i gave him cerelac avrytime i feed him. now he is pooping only and not eating anything. what to do now to cure him. can he survive full night without eating

Your puppy should be fed with puppy milk. Cerelac is not an adequate food. Since he is not eating he may have a gastro-intestinal condition. He needs to be seen by a pet doctor asap. I know it is night now where you are. If he is not eating, try at least to feed him some water so he does not dehydrate and take him to a pet doctor in the morning for an exam and treatment.
